As a symphonic orchestral theme (in the original film), it's not easy to capture the composer's myriad nuances with just 10 fingers/thumbs, but, having listened to this piece for over 30 years, I'm pretty sure this is the closest I'm going to get!
A (primarily) Jenny Agutter film (directed by Nicholas Roeg) - it traces the story of abandonment (by a suicidal Father) of two siblings... a girl of about 16 and a much younger brother, in Australia's inhospitable outback, where they wander, lost for weeks. An aboriginal boy going through the initiation process of becoming a young man, comes upon them and decides to help.
Together, the three embark on a journey of unintentional and unexpected discovery. A simple premise, but one which has such depth, beauty and psychological implication, it's worth every minute of the remarkable cinematic experience.
Throughout the film John Barry's haunting theme(s).. of which there are several, have become famous... I happen to love this part the most - hence, my recording of it here. Enjoy.
